Transaction 3e2adf29d195809b5ed13cf79e6085f41cbabcb1f1e18069e881372dc0f163f5

1 Input
1 Outputs
  • 3e2adf29d195809b5ed13cf79e6085f41cbabcb1f1e18069e881372dc0f163f5:0
  • value  66364
    address  3QhaWg62fcdwU5Lhm6GWNjt96Z1hGQs1kE